CS 499 - Senior Capstone
A Capstone course comprising a series of lectures spanning the CIS curriculum by faculty and guest lectures on key topics in computer science together with lecture and in-depth discussion on computer ethics: further lectures and material on scientific inquiry, quantitative literacy and problem solving, all as they relate to the computer science field. Students take the Major Field Test in Computer Science as a requirement for completing this course. Writing is a significant part of this course, including term papers, and other significant writing assignments. Writing and Ethics and Civic Responsibility are significant components of this course (QEP).
3.000 Credit hours
